Output 5e1729ef2a194fe7004e66b3b1b27d74e82a0e4fa7ca64fe4bc65a6701ed6702:0

value
570590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21dbbdb23ebcae31ca162dc7ed26d61c8f2c3a96 OP_EQUAL
address
34n3TkFjLHqKNPAxZWPu2WoHC6WaBjUH3T
transaction
5e1729ef2a194fe7004e66b3b1b27d74e82a0e4fa7ca64fe4bc65a6701ed6702
spent
true